【題目】假定英語課上老師要求同桌之間交換修改作文,請(qǐng)你修改你同桌寫的以下作文。文中共有10處語言錯(cuò)誤,每句中最多有兩處。每處錯(cuò)誤僅涉及一個(gè)單詞的增加、刪除或修改。

增加:在缺詞處加一個(gè)漏字符號(hào)(∧),并在其下面寫出該加的詞。

刪除:把多余的詞用斜線(\)劃掉。

修改:在錯(cuò)的詞下劃一橫線,并在該詞下面寫出修改后的詞。

注意:1. 每處錯(cuò)誤及其修改均僅限一詞;

2. 只允許修改10處,多者(從第11處起)不計(jì)分。

New York City police caught a cow in Prospect Park on Tuesday. The confused creatures wandered around the park and the artificial grass field normal used for human sporting events. Officers used soccer goals fence the cow in. Therefore, it then dashed and moved through one of the nets, knocked down a police officer. The police eventually trapped the cow among two vehicles parked there. An officer then shot an arrow to put him to sleep. Then officers waited for the drug to take an effect. After it fall asleep, they loaded the cow into a horse trailer. It was not clear what the cow came from or how it got lost.

【答案】1.creatures→creature 2.normal→normally 3.fence前加to 4.Therefore→However 5.knocked→knocking 6.among→between 7.him→it 8.去掉take后的an 9.fall→fell 10.what→where

【解析】

本文是一篇記敘文。文章講述了紐約市的警察抓一頭在公園中游蕩的牛的經(jīng)過。

1.考查名詞單數(shù)。此處指上一句提到的“a cow”,應(yīng)該是單數(shù)形式。故creatures改為creature。

2.考查副詞。句意:這只困惑的動(dòng)物在公園和通常用于人們體育比賽的人造草地上游蕩。修飾過去分詞used,應(yīng)該用副詞形式。故normal改為normally。

3.考查非謂語動(dòng)詞。句意:警察用足球球門把牛圍了起來。此處fence是動(dòng)詞,意思為“圈起”;根據(jù)句意,此處用不定式做目的狀語,意思為“為了”。故fence前加to。

4.考查副詞。前一句說“警察用足球球門把牛圍起來”,后一句說“它沖過了一個(gè)球網(wǎng)”,前后兩個(gè)句子之間語義轉(zhuǎn)折,因此用however表示轉(zhuǎn)折關(guān)系。故Therefore改為However

5.考查非謂語動(dòng)詞。句意:然而,它沖過了一個(gè)球網(wǎng),撞倒了一名警察。根據(jù)句意,“knock down a police officer”是“牛沖出球網(wǎng)”的結(jié)果;句子主語itknock之間為邏輯上的主動(dòng)關(guān)系,因此用現(xiàn)在分詞作結(jié)果狀語,表示自然而然的結(jié)果。故knocked改為knocking

6.考查介詞。among指“三者或三者以上”之間,between指“兩者之間”;根據(jù)后面的two vehicles可知,此處是兩者之間,應(yīng)用between。故among改為between。

7.考查代詞。句意:一名警官向它射了一箭,讓它睡著了。此處指代the cow,指動(dòng)物,應(yīng)該用it。故him改為it。

8.考查固定短語。短語 take effect意思為“生效,起作用”,不需要不定冠詞an。故去掉take后的an。

9.考查動(dòng)詞時(shí)態(tài)。全文敘述的是過去發(fā)生的事情,用一般過去時(shí);fall是不規(guī)則變化動(dòng)詞,過去式為fell。故fall改為fell。

10.考查從屬連詞。句意:目前還不清楚這頭牛是從哪里來的,也不清楚它是怎么迷路的。根據(jù)句意,主語從句“the cow came from”中缺少地點(diǎn)狀語,應(yīng)用where引導(dǎo)。故what改為where

【題目】 In our daily life, many of us feel stressed more or less. Some like this pressure and work better because of it. Others are not comfortable with any stress at all; they soon become unhappy if they feel stressed. Sometimes stress can lead people to do things they wouldn’t usually do, such as overeat, smoke, drink, or use drugs. Stress, however, is a very normal part of life.

It is important to understand that stress doesn’t come from an event itself, that is, from the things that are happening in our lives. It comes from the meaning we give to what has happened. For example, a crying baby may be stressful to one person, but it may not bother another person at all; a traffic jam may be stressful to one person while another person may be able to stay calm.

We can experience stress any time we feel we don’t have control. It can come from a feeling that we can’t do anything about a situation. Basically, it is the body’s way of showing anxiety or worry.

Stress is not just caused by our mental or emotional condition. It is also influenced by how tired we are, whether we have a balanced diet with enough vitamins and minerals, whether we get enough physical exercise, and whether we can relax.

The key point of relieving the stress is that we need to find what is causing the stress in our lives. Once we have found it, we should try to change that part of our lives. If we believe that we can control stress, we can begin to control our lives. Then we can start to use stress in a positive way.
